Suggest Treating For Hearing Impairment

My sister has lost her hearing from one ear, due to nerve damage. She can hear from her other ear but it s weak, she doesn t have nerve damage on her good ear, my question is there a procedure/surgery that she can have to help her good ear get stronger? She already wears hearing aides.

ENT Specialist 's  Response
Hi, your sister might be having middle ear disease, called oto sclerosis. In this the disease ,can be rectified by doing the surgery. This is the disease of the middle ear bones. You can discuss this with your doctor and get evaluated.
